Working on a romper/Prototyp Kurz-Overall

Rompers or one-piece-suits seem to be all the rage for summer this year! I feel ambivalent about this particular style. On one hand I get that I need to cater to customers wishes to some extent, on the other I'm not sure this style is as comfortable as everyone makes it out to be! And that is really my priority when I'm creating my pieces. The feedback I hear most often about my clothing is "wow, this is so comfortable", and that is music to my ears. Anyway, I'm hoping to perfect my romper pattern to make it not only feminine, but comfy to wear too! The armholes need adjustment and I will add a self-belt to complete the look.

Work in progress - Pajama Set


Many a customer asks me how long it will take to have a custom pajama set made. Well, excluding ordering, pre-washing, ironing and cutting the fabric (and not working on anything else) it will take an entire weekend.


Also, all seams are professionally finished or serged as we say in the sewing biz. All of my handmade items take time, and before I list anything the pieces are scrutinized before being put up for sale. That is probably the reason why I'm hesitating to outsource, although I could really use some help at this point.


Currently, I am offering sizes small, medium and large per style. I would love to have three sets of each size. At the beginning of this year one of my goals had been to have 50 items listed in my shop by the end of April. Didn't make it. Anyhow, unless I outsource, it will take weeks, if not months. Why I joined Etsy


print by the olive bird on Etsy

Recent changes on my new selling venue Etsy have led to animated discussions in the forums. Some of my readers will know that Etsy is rolling out individual homepages for UK, Germany, France and Netherlands. I have mixed feelings about this, because part of the attraction of joining Etsy was the international flair the site presented and the feeling of being part of a huge global, crafty community.
I also liked the fact that everyone everywhere saw the same frontpage - always a topic of conversation between me, my international friends and customers. Moreover, my stats show that 70% of visitors to my shop are from USA. Followed by UK, Canada and Australia. Italy and Germany tie in fifth place.
I tested the local (Germany) homepage, and the front page items on there is made up of just a handful of European sellers (not me) over and over again picked by admin. Sounds a lot like DaWanda to me (where I am gradually phasing out my stuff), where favouritism is the order of the day! Plus the German version of the Storque (blog) leads out of Etsy altogether! On the flipside there are US sellers who market to Europe extensively, and will most likely become invisible once European buyers set their language and homepage preference. Most of my teammates feel exactly as I do. We've put in our two cents hoping that we will be heard by the powers that be over there in Brooklyn, NY. I'm just glad I've built a strong connection to my US customers and the USA in general via my blog! Here's hoping I won't fade into obscurity...
